Columbia City Bakery is only opened Thursday to Saturday (honestly, good for them!). They have online pre-orders so you can order a few days before they open or order their hot sandwiches same day.

Everything is fresh baked and it’s always exciting to see what new baked goods they have each week, as some of the items on the menu rotate weekly or seasonally. Here are some of my favorites:
* The chorizo and mushroom hand pie are both excellent and comes out piping hot. If you had to choose, I prefer the chorizo.
* Shortbread cookies are the best I’ve ever had, whether the weekly flavor is lime zest, coconut, or my favorite, pistachio (it’s nutty!).
* Ham sandwich on ficelle
* Alaska breakfast sandwich
* Pretzel knots: Ask for their mustard for a perfect pairing
* Lemon meringue pie: The crust is perfect!

They also sell Herkimer beans and frozen pie dough, which are both amazing. I also love the coffee here.

It’s also fully opened now (instead of just a walk up window), so this is a great place to get some work done.
